    screwback EK_1 spange on the e-stand

    Hello all,

    Anyone have an opinion about this one that just popped up? Screwback spanges are pretty uncommon as is. Are there different makers for these?

    That one's a Deumer but yes, a few different makers made them. Off the top of my head, Boerger and Juncker made 1. Patterns, and Deumer, Schickle, Hymmen & Co., maybe Mayer and at least one currently unknown maker made 2. Patterns. I'm probably forgetting one or two. Petz & Lorenz maybe?

              Discs came in a variety of thread-sizes. So if you find a disc for sale somewhere (which is next to impossible anyway) it might not fit.

              If you really want the disc, your best bet would be to find a damaged 1919 EK1 screwback by Deumer, and appropriate its disc.
